#BLASTS: Multiple suicide bombings claimed by Islamic State killed at least 142 people at Shiite mosques in Yemen’s capital.

#FRANCE: Police in the southern French town of Louchats said they had found five bodies of babies at a couple’s home.

#UK: A petition of almost one million signatures to ‘Bring Back Clarksonwas delivered to the BBC’s offices by tank.
